Understanding Game Lore

Game lore refers to the backstory, character development, and universe-building elements in a video game. From fantasy realms to futuristic dystopias, lore provides context, depth, and immersion. Players who engage with lore often develop a profound understanding of the game world, making gameplay more meaningful and immersive.

Why Lore-Focused Communities Matter

Lore-focused communities provide a platform for discussion, speculation, and creative expression. Members exchange theories about unexplored storylines, hidden character motivations, and untold histories. This engagement keeps players invested in the game long after completing its main quests or objectives.

Platforms Facilitating Lore Communities

Several platforms have become central to these discussions. Forums, social media groups, and Discord servers allow fans to connect across geographical boundaries. Players can analyze story arcs, share fan art, or even collaborate on fan fiction, enhancing both their engagement with the game and their social interactions.

The Role of Fan Theories

Fan theories are a cornerstone of lore communities. These creative interpretations of game events encourage debate and critical thinking. They allow players to explore “what if” scenarios and alternative narratives, deepening their connection to the game universe and fostering a sense of ownership over the story.

Impact on Game Developers

Lore communities often influence developers themselves. Constructive discussions and player feedback can inspire new content, expansions, or hidden Easter eggs. Developers increasingly recognize the value of cultivating lore-driven communities to maintain long-term engagement and sustain interest between releases.

Social Dynamics Within Communities

Lore communities exhibit unique social dynamics. Members often assume roles such as theorists, historians, or moderators, creating a structured environment where knowledge is shared and respected. This hierarchy fosters collaboration, mentorship, and the development of sub-communities focused on niche aspects of game lore.

Creative Expression and Fan Art

Artistic expression is a major outcome of lore-centered communities. Fan art, videos, and cosplay inspired by game lore allow players to visualize and reinterpret narratives. This creative engagement strengthens community bonds and promotes the game’s cultural footprint outside the digital space.

Educational Potential of Game Lore

Engaging with game lore can also have educational benefits. Players improve critical thinking, storytelling, and research skills by piecing together complex narratives. Some communities even document lore systematically, creating comprehensive guides and reference materials that mirror traditional academic study.

Psychological Benefits of Participation

Participating in lore communities fosters a sense of belonging and identity. Players find purpose in contributing to discussions, theorizing, and sharing creations. The emotional investment in these communities can reduce social isolation and create a shared sense of accomplishment among members.

Challenges Facing Lore Communities

Despite their benefits, lore communities face challenges such as spoilers, gatekeeping, and misinformation. New players may feel excluded if discussions assume deep prior knowledge. Moderation and community guidelines are essential to ensure these spaces remain inclusive, constructive, and welcoming.
